What is the greatest common factor of 14 and 35 and 84?

1 Answer. Split each number into its factors: 14=2*7; 35=5*7; 84=2*2*3*7. The greatest common factor is 7.

What are the factors of 84?

84 is a composite number. 84 = 1 x 84, 2 x 42, 3 x 28, 4 x 21, 6 x 14, or 7 x 12. Factors of 84: 1, 2, 3, 4, 6, 7, 12, 14, 21, 28, 42, 84. Prime factorization: 84 = 2 x 2 x 3 x 7 which can also be written 2² x 3 x 7.

How do you find the greatest common factor?

To find the GCF of two numbers:
  1. List the prime factors of each number.
  2. Multiply those factors both numbers have in common. If there are no common prime factors, the GCF is 1.

Is 39 a prime number?

For 39 to be a prime number, it would have been required that 39 has only two divisors, i.e., itself and 1. However, 39 is a semiprime (also called biprime or 2-almost-prime), because it is the product of a two non-necessarily distinct prime numbers. Indeed, 39 = 3 x 13, where 3 and 13 are both prime numbers.
